When it comes to choosing the right type of pipes for your shower plumbing system, there are two main options: copper pipes and PVC pipes.
While both types of pipes can be used for shower plumbing, they each have their own set of pros and cons.
Copper pipes are durable and long-lasting, but they can be expensive to install.
PVC pipes, on the other hand, are lightweight and easy to install, but they may not last as long as copper pipes.
Ultimately, the decision between copper and PVC pipes will depend on your budget, preferences, and other factors specific to your home.
